    MANTECH seeks a motivated, career customer-oriented Metals Technology Machinist to join our team in Panama City, FL. This is an onsite position.

    We are seeking a highly skilled and detail-oriented Machinist to join our ManTech Team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for fabricating, modifying, and repairing precision aerospace parts and components using manual (non-CNC) machinery. You will work with a variety of aerospace-grade materials, including aluminum, titanium, stainless steel, and advanced composites, while strictly adhering to regulations, AS9100 quality standards, and precise engineering blueprints.

    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

    • Set up and operate manual mills, lathes, grinders, and other precision machining equipment.

    • Fabrication, repair, and modification of aerospace weapon system (LCAC) and ground support equipment components to extremely tight tolerances using advanced metalworking techniques.

    • Read and interpret engineering drawings, blueprints, sketches, and models.

    • Select appropriate cutting tools, attachments, accessories, and materials for each specific job.

    • Calculate and set controls to regulate machining factors such as speed, feed, coolant flow, and depth and angle of cut.

    • Verify conformance of finished workpieces to specifications using precision measuring instruments such as micrometers, calipers, dial indicators, and other related tools.

    • Perform routine machine maintenance and monitor tool wear to ensure optimal machine performance and prevent production delays.

    • Adhere to all safety guidelines, OSHA regulations, and aerospace quality management systems guidelines. Maintain a clean and organized workspace.

    Minimum Qualifications:

    • High School Diploma or GED.

    • 4+ years of experience operating metals technology machinery and performing machinist and metals technology associated fabrication functions.

    • Proficiency in reading and interpreting blueprints and drawings.

    • Proficiency in machining and fabricating process and procedures.

    • Proficiency with precision measuring tools.

    • Excellent problem-solving abilities, high attention to detail, and the ability to work independently or as part of a collaborative team.

    Preferred Qualifications:

    • Completion of a formal military or vocational training program in metals technology (e.g., USAF 2A7X1 or equivalent).

    • Experience with aerospace-grade metals and alloys to include Inconel, 6061/7075 Aluminum, Stainless Steel.

    • Prior experience with military aircraft, aerospace or LCAC maintenance operations.
